Where is the Bonen family from?

You can see how Bonen families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Bonen family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Bonen families were found in USA in 1920. In 1891 there were 16 Bonen families living in Glamorgan. This was about 24% of all the recorded Bonen's in United Kingdom. Glamorgan had the highest population of Bonen families in 1891.

What is the average Bonen lifespan?

Between 1965 and 2003, in the United States, Bonen life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1997, and highest in 1967. The average life expectancy for Bonen in 1965 was 61, and 81 in 2003.
